Door Track Repair Service in Overland Park, KS
Door track repair services focus on fixing and restoring the mechanisms that allow sliding or folding doors to operate smoothly. This includes addressing issues such as misaligned, bent, or damaged tracks, as well as worn-out rollers or hardware that can cause doors to stick, come off track, or fail to close properly. These repairs are commonly requested for projects involving patio doors, closet doors, or any sliding doors within residential properties, ensuring safe and reliable operation.
Homeowners typically want to understand the scope of repairs needed, the types of damage or wear that can be fixed, and how the repair process might impact their daily routine. Before requesting door track repair, it’s helpful to assess whether the tracks are visibly bent, clogged, or damaged, and to consider if the entire track or just certain components require attention. Clear communication about the specific issues can help property owners ensure the repair addresses their needs effectively.

Common Door Track Repair Service Jobs
Door Track Repair - restores smooth operation for sliding doors.
Track Alignment - corrects misaligned tracks that hinder door movement.
Track Replacement - installs new tracks when existing ones are worn or damaged.
Track Cleaning - removes debris and buildup to improve door function.
Track Adjustment - fine-tunes track positioning for proper door alignment.
Roller and Hardware Repair - fixes or replaces components that affect door sliding performance.
Door Track Repair Service Questions
What causes door track damage? Damage can result from frequent use, impact, or debris buildup that affects the smooth operation of the door.
How can I tell if my door track needs repair? Signs include sticking, uneven movement, or unusual noises when opening or closing the door.
Are repairs suitable for all types of door tracks? Repairs are typically effective for most standard door track systems, including sliding and rolling doors.
What are common repair solutions for door tracks? Repairs may involve realigning tracks, replacing damaged sections, or cleaning debris to restore proper function.
